Understanding JSON Basics
At its core, JSON is a data format that uses key-value pairs to represent information. The format originated from JavaScript but has since become language-independent, making it an ideal choice for data exchange between different systems and platforms.
Core JSON Syntax Rules
JSON objects are enclosed in curly braces and contain collections of key-value pairs. Each key must be a string wrapped in double quotes, followed by a colon and its corresponding value. Multiple key-value pairs are separated by commas.
JSON Data Types and Values
JSON supports several data types that help represent different kinds of information. Here are the supported value types:
- Strings: Text enclosed in double quotes
- Numbers: Integer or floating-point values
- Objects: Collections of key-value pairs
- Arrays: Ordered lists of values
- Booleans: true or false values
- null: Represents empty or undefined values

JSON in Practice
JSON has found widespread adoption in modern web development and API design. Its simplicity and flexibility make it perfect for transferring data between servers and clients. The format excels in configuration files, making it easier to maintain and update application settings.
Advanced JSON Concepts
Beyond basic syntax, JSON offers advanced features like schemas for data validation and JSON-LD for linked data. Understanding these concepts helps in building more robust and maintainable applications. When working with JSON, security considerations should include input validation and proper error handling to prevent injection attacks.
